Asus Zenfone 8 smartphone to launch in India as Asus 8z
Asus ZenFone 8 series was launched in the global market on May 12. Under the series, the Taiwanese company has introduced two devices: the ZenFone 8 and the ZenFone 8 Flip. Both phones are powered by Qualcomm’s flagship Snapdragon 888 5G chipset.
Recently, Asus India Business head Dinesh Sharma has confirmed the arrival of the ZenFone 8 series in the Indian market. However, he said that due to the COVID-19 second wave in the country the launch has been delayed and it will be launch once the “current situation improves.” So we currently do not have the exact India launch date.
However, the Asus 8z moniker with model number Asus_I006D/ZS590KS has been spotted on Google Play’s supported devices list. We already know that Asus Zenfone 8 carries the ZS590KS model. So, it is now clear that Asus Zenfone 8 will arrive in India as Asus 8z. In addition, Asus ZenFone 8 Flip may come into the Indian market with Asus 8z Flip.
Back in 2019, Delhi high court ordered that Asus can’t use the Zenfone name in India. The trademark ZEN belongs to Telecare Network. So, to comply with the order, Asus launched the Zenfone 6 in India without the Zenfone moniker under the short name Asus 6z. This year Zenfone 8 will also be rebranded as Asus 8z in India following a trademark dispute.
Talking about the recently launched Zenfone 8, the handset sports a 5.9-inch Full HD+ AMOLED HDR 10+ panel with a 120Hz refresh rate, 240Hz touch rate, and 1100 nits brightness. It has Corning Gorilla Glass Victus Protection. Under the hood, the phone comes with Snapdragon 888 5nm Mobile Platform that has the most powerful Adreno 660 GPU. The device boots Android 11 OS with ZenUI 8 custom ROM on top of it. For photography, the ZenFone 8 has a dual-camera module with a 64MP Sony IMX686 primary sensor and a 12MP ultra-wide-angle sensor. The phone draws power from its 4000 mAh battery that supports up to 30W fast charging. It comes in Obsidian Black and Horizon Silver colours.
